Measuring carb temperature in a Rotax 912 is not a usual practice, nor is it particularly useful, because this engine is highly resistant to carb ice and, when it does occur, it gives you lots of warning. Two reasons for this:

(1) unlike most Lycoming and Continental engines, the carbs in a Rotax are located above, not below, the cylinders. This tends to keep the carbs warm.

(2) the Rotax uses two carbs, not one. Since the likelihood that both cabs would ice up at exactly the same rate is pretty much nil, the worst that can happen is that one carb ices up, the engine starts running on two cylinders, and it shakes enough to wake up even the soundest sleeping pilot. That reminds you to pull on full carb heat, curing the icing problem much faster than if you were staring at a temp gauge.

Like Paul said it's kind of useless. It may have been designed originally for other carbs on different aircraft. It's most likely is a holdover from that.
The variable throat carbs are more resistant to icing, but given the perfect storm scenario it could happen. You as an individual really don't need it with 2 K&N air filters under the cowl. Setups like this are always running with carb heat and running rich because you use the hot air under the cowl and not outside colder air that may also have more humidity. I have never in 20+ years seen a carb temp probe in a Rotax 912. Because of your air filter / engine setup it would be worthless for any meaningful infprmation.

I have built 3 experimental aircraft and this is my 4th and 1st using a 912ULS. I have done a lot of research and found some people who had carb icing problems occasionally. My opinion of carb ice on the 912 is "better safe that sorry". My plane is a pusher configuration. Therefore the air flows directly over and into the carbs. The airplane is a Petrel, very similar to the new Super Petrel. A bi wing Amphibious seaplane. And with the drip trays installed very little warm air from the exhaust reaches the carb bodies. In any case the inside of the carb where the butterfly and jets are will always be much colder than the outside body. Carb ice on one carb and not the other sounds kind of silly to me. They would both be exposed to the same atmospheric conditions. In any case, I installed water heated carb heat and installed the sensor in one water heat jacket. It will make me more comfortable at 3000' being able to see approximate carb temp. And the GRT EIS I am using has this option so why not use it. Clearly the exhaust is not much help, even less so now that I’ve wrapped it. But note the location of the oil cooler and coolant radiator - seen to the right where the cowling’s air intake would be. Looks like the air flowing through them has both carbs getting air warmed by the radiators flowing over them.

Again, every installation is different, so anyone’s results may vary.

As far as one carb getting ice first, that sounds plausible to me. The slightest variance in float height - which affects mixture - and myriad tiny differences in air and/or fuel flow or the aforementioned airflow around the carb bodies may all affect which carb gets ice first, which leads to the roughness. In my one carb ice incident it was in a Cub with only one carb and I don’t recall any roughness, just a gradual reduction in rpm (details in the other thread).

chuckb01 wrote: To the guy who has never needed carb heat, Your in Georgia? It's pretty warm there.
It's also extremely humid here, which is a larger factor than temperature in carb icing. For a Rotax 912, the biggest "danger zone" for carb icing seems to be high humidity and temps around 60°F, which we get in Georgia quite often. I think if anybody would be prone to carb icing, it would be us here is the wet southeast. In the 500 hours I've operated my 912ULS, I have had one event of engine roughness that *might* have been carb ice, or might have just been a carb sync issue. I assumed the latter, re-synced the carbs, and flew it again the same day and never had the problem again.
